
Khi làm việc với Excel, nhiều người gặp phải tình huống khá bất tiện khi nhập các dữ liệu có số 0 ở đầu dãy số, nhưng Excel lại tự động xóa chúng. Tình trạng này thường xảy ra với số điện thoại, mã nhân viên, mã khách hàng, số CMND/CCCD, hoặc các mã định danh khác. Nếu không hiểu rõ nguyên lý và cách khắc phục, việc mất số 0 có thể dẫn đến sai lệch dữ liệu, ảnh hưởng đến công việc và báo cáo. Bài viết dưới đây sẽ chỉ bạn cách thêm số 0 vào đầu dãy số trong Excel một cách đơn giản, chính xác, và hiệu quả, kèm theo mẹo và so sánh giúp bạn xử lý dữ liệu một cách linh hoạt nhất trong mọi trường hợp.
Tại sao Excel không giữ số 0 ở đầu dãy số?
Excel được thiết kế chủ yếu để xử lý và tính toán các dữ liệu số. Vì vậy, khi bạn nhập các giá trị chỉ chứa chữ số, Excel mặc định sẽ coi chúng là số học (Number). Trong toán học, số 0 đứng ở đầu dãy số không thay đổi giá trị của nó. Ví dụ, 0123 và 123 về bản chất là giống nhau, vì vậy Excel sẽ tự động loại bỏ số 0 đầu tiên để chuẩn hóa dữ liệu.
Cơ chế này giúp Excel tối ưu hóa khả năng tính toán, sắp xếp và thống kê dữ liệu. Tuy nhiên, trong thực tế công việc, nhiều loại dữ liệu không phục vụ cho tính toán mà chỉ mang tính chất định danh, ví dụ như:
- Số điện thoại (090, 091…)
- Mã bưu chính
- Mã sản phẩm
- Mã nhân viên
- Mã hồ sơ, mã hợp đồng
Đối với các dữ liệu này, số 0 đứng đầu có ý nghĩa rất quan trọng và không thể bị xóa đi. Nếu người dùng không chủ động định dạng hoặc áp dụng phương pháp nhập liệu chính xác, Excel sẽ tự động loại bỏ số 0 mà không có thông báo, dẫn đến sai sót trong dữ liệu.

Trong trường hợp nào cần thêm số 0 vào Excel?
Việc hiển thị số 0 ở đầu dãy số không phải lúc nào cũng cần thiết. Tuy nhiên, trong nhiều trường hợp, giữ nguyên số 0 hoặc hiểu rõ cách viết số 0 trong Excel là rất quan trọng để đảm bảo tính chính xác và sự nhất quán của dữ liệu.
- Thứ nhất, khi làm việc với dữ liệu định danh, số 0 không mang ý nghĩa toán học mà chỉ là một phần của mã. Ví dụ, mã nhân viên “00125” hoàn toàn khác với “125” trong hệ thống quản lý.
- Thứ hai, khi nhập số điện thoại, hầu hết số điện thoại tại Việt Nam đều bắt đầu bằng số 0. Nếu Excel tự động xóa số 0, dữ liệu sẽ bị sai lệch và không sử dụng được.
- Thứ ba, trong các báo cáo, danh sách, biểu mẫu hành chính, việc hiển thị chính xác định dạng mã số là điều bắt buộc, đặc biệt khi gửi file cho đối tác hoặc cơ quan quản lý.
- Cuối cùng, khi làm việc với hệ thống dữ liệu lớn, việc giữ số 0 đảm bảo tính đồng bộ giữa Excel và các phần mềm khác như phần mềm kế toán, CRM, ERP khi nhập xuất dữ liệu.

Cách thêm số 0 trong Excel bằng định dạng Text
Một trong những phương pháp đơn giản và phổ biến nhất để giữ số 0 ở đầu dãy số là định dạng ô dữ liệu thành Text.
Chi tiết các bước thực hiện:
Bước 1: Lựa chọn ô hoặc toàn bộ cột dữ liệu cần thêm số 0 ở đầu dãy số. (Nếu bạn dự định nhập nhiều dữ liệu, chọn cả cột để đảm bảo tính đồng bộ.)
Bước 2: Nhấn chuột phải vào vùng đã chọn, rồi chọn Format Cells… Hoặc bạn có thể sử dụng tổ hợp phím Ctrl + 1 để nhanh chóng mở hộp thoại định dạng.

Bước 3: Trong hộp thoại Format Cells, chọn thẻ Number, rồi chọn mục Text.
Bước 4: Nhấn OK để xác nhận việc thay đổi định dạng.

Bước 5: Nhập dữ liệu với số 0 ở đầu, ví dụ: 012345, 00127, 0909123456. Excel sẽ hiển thị đúng như bạn đã nhập mà không tự động xóa số 0 đầu tiên.
Ưu điểm của phương pháp này là dễ thực hiện, rất phù hợp khi bạn đã biết trước mình sẽ nhập các dữ liệu có số 0 ở đầu. Excel sẽ giữ nguyên chính xác các ký tự bạn nhập, bao gồm cả số 0, dấu cách, hay ký tự đặc biệt.
Tuy nhiên, nhược điểm là dữ liệu dạng Text không thể sử dụng trực tiếp trong tính toán. Nếu sau này bạn cần xử lý số liệu, bạn sẽ phải chuyển đổi lại sang dạng Number, điều này có thể mất thêm thời gian.
Cách thêm số 0 trong Excel bằng dấu nháy đơn (‘)
Sử dụng dấu nháy đơn (‘) là một cách đơn giản giúp Excel giữ nguyên số 0 ở đầu dãy số mà không cần phải thay đổi định dạng ô. Khi Excel phát hiện dấu nháy đơn trước dữ liệu, nó sẽ tự động nhận dạng nội dung nhập vào là văn bản và giữ nguyên số 0 mà không bị xóa đi.
Các bước thực hiện chi tiết:
Bước 1: Lựa chọn ô cần nhập dữ liệu có số 0 ở đầu dãy số. (Phương pháp này thích hợp khi bạn chỉ cần xử lý một hoặc vài ô dữ liệu riêng lẻ.)
Bước 2: Gõ dấu nháy đơn (‘) trước dãy số bạn muốn nhập. Ví dụ:
- Nhập: ‘012345
- Nhập: ‘00128
- Nhập: ‘0909123456

Bước 3: Nhấn Enter để hoàn thành. Excel sẽ hiển thị kết quả như sau: 012345, 00128, 0909123456 và không còn dấu nháy đơn trong ô dữ liệu.
Lợi ích lớn nhất của phương pháp này chính là tốc độ và sự linh hoạt. Bạn không cần phải truy cập vào menu Format Cells, chỉ cần thêm một ký tự đơn giản là xong.
Tuy nhiên, giống như định dạng Text, dữ liệu nhập theo phương pháp này sẽ được xem là văn bản. Hơn nữa, nếu bạn phải nhập hàng trăm hoặc hàng nghìn dòng dữ liệu, việc thêm dấu nháy đơn thủ công sẽ trở nên kém hiệu quả.
Cách thiết lập tự động thêm số 0 ở đầu dãy số (Custom Format)
Khi bạn cần hiển thị số 0 ở đầu dãy số nhưng vẫn muốn giữ nguyên dữ liệu là số để có thể tính toán, Custom Format (định dạng tùy chỉnh) là phương pháp tối ưu và chuyên nghiệp để viết số 0 trong Excel. Phương pháp này sẽ giúp Excel tự động thêm số 0 vào khi hiển thị, trong khi giá trị thực của ô vẫn là số.
Bước 1: Chọn ô hoặc toàn bộ cột có dữ liệu cần hiển thị số 0 ở đầu dãy số. (Nên chọn cả cột nếu bạn thường xuyên nhập dữ liệu để tránh bị sai lệch định dạng.)
Bước 2: Nhấn tổ hợp phím Ctrl + 1 để mở hộp thoại Format Cells hoặc nhấp chuột phải vào vùng đã chọn và chọn Format Cells…

Bước 3: Trong hộp thoại Format Cells, chọn thẻ Number và sau đó chọn mục Custom
Bước 4: Tại ô Type, nhập mẫu định dạng phù hợp với số chữ số bạn muốn hiển thị, ví dụ:
- 00000 → Đảm bảo hiển thị đủ 5 chữ số
- 000000 → Đảm bảo hiển thị đủ 6 chữ số
- 0000000000 → Thích hợp cho số điện thoại 10 chữ số

Bước 5: Nhấn OK để áp dụng định dạng vừa nhập
Bước 6: Nhập dữ liệu như bình thường. Ví dụ, khi bạn nhập số 123, Excel sẽ tự động hiển thị thành 00123 nếu bạn đã áp dụng định dạng 00000.

Ưu điểm của phương pháp này là tính chuyên nghiệp, rất phù hợp với các báo cáo, danh sách chuẩn hóa và khi làm việc với dữ liệu lớn. Bạn vẫn có thể thực hiện các thao tác như sắp xếp, lọc, hay tính toán bình thường mà không gặp vấn đề gì.
Nhược điểm của cách làm này là bạn phải xác định trước độ dài cố định cho dãy số. Nếu các dãy số không đồng nhất về độ dài, bạn sẽ phải cân nhắc kỹ trước khi áp dụng phương pháp này.
Cách thêm số 0 vào đầu dãy số trong Excel bằng hàm
Trong nhiều trường hợp, dữ liệu đã được nhập nhưng bị thiếu số 0 ở đầu hoặc độ dài dãy số không đồng nhất, chỉnh sửa thủ công sẽ rất mất thời gian. Khi đó, sử dụng hàm Excel sẽ là giải pháp hiệu quả và linh hoạt cho việc xử lý dữ liệu hàng loạt.
Hàm TEXT giúp bạn chuyển đổi giá trị số sang dạng văn bản theo định dạng đã được xác định trước, đồng thời tự động thêm số 0 nếu số chữ số chưa đủ.
Cú pháp: =TEXT(value, format_text)
Các bước thực hiện chi tiết:
Bước 1: Xác định ô chứa dữ liệu gốc. Ví dụ: ô A1 chứa giá trị 123.
Bước 2: Chọn ô mới để hiển thị kết quả. Ví dụ: ô B1.
Bước 3: Nhập công thức: =TEXT(A1,"00000")

Bước 4: Nhấn Enter. Kết quả hiển thị sẽ là 00123.
Bước 5: Kéo công thức xuống các dòng dưới để áp dụng cho toàn bộ danh sách.
Lưu ý:
- Số lượng số 0 trong “00000” tương ứng với độ dài mong muốn của dãy số
- Kết quả trả về là Text, không phải Number
Ngoài ra, bạn có thể kết hợp hàm RIGHT, REPT, LEN để xử lý dữ liệu phức tạp hơn, ví dụ khi độ dài dãy số không cố định.

Ưu điểm của việc dùng hàm là tính linh hoạt tuyệt vời, rất thích hợp khi bạn cần xử lý dữ liệu hàng loạt hoặc yêu cầu các logic tùy biến. Tuy nhiên, kết quả trả về sẽ là Text, và công thức có thể gây khó khăn cho những người mới làm quen.
So sánh nhanh các cách viết số 0 trong Excel
Mỗi phương pháp viết số 0 ở đầu dãy số trong Excel sẽ phù hợp với mục đích sử dụng dữ liệu khác nhau. Việc lựa chọn cách làm chính xác giúp bảo đảm sự chính xác và tiện lợi khi xử lý dữ liệu sau này.
- Định dạng Text / Dấu nháy đơn (‘)
Cách thức đơn giản và dễ thực hiện, thích hợp cho các dữ liệu mang tính định danh như số điện thoại hay mã hồ sơ. Tuy nhiên, dữ liệu này sẽ được lưu dưới dạng văn bản và không thể dùng cho phép tính toán trực tiếp.
- Custom Format (định dạng tùy chỉnh)
Giữ nguyên giá trị số nhưng tự động thêm số 0 ở đầu, giúp việc sắp xếp và tính toán diễn ra bình thường. Phương pháp này phù hợp cho báo cáo và các dữ liệu cần chuẩn hóa độ dài, nhưng yêu cầu phải xác định số ký tự cố định từ trước.
- Sử dụng hàm Excel
Phương pháp này linh hoạt, thích hợp để xử lý dữ liệu lớn hoặc khi dữ liệu đã có sẵn. Tuy nhiên, việc sử dụng công thức có thể làm cho file trở nên phức tạp hơn và kết quả trả về thường ở dạng Text.
Tùy thuộc vào mục đích nhập liệu, hiển thị hoặc xử lý dữ liệu, bạn cần chọn phương pháp phù hợp để đạt hiệu quả tối ưu.

Mẹo xử lý dữ liệu có số 0 đầu dãy hiệu quả
Khi sử dụng cách viết số 0 trong Excel, để tránh sai sót và đảm bảo tính chính xác của dữ liệu, bạn cần xác định rõ bản chất dữ liệu ngay từ đầu. Nếu dữ liệu chỉ mang tính định danh như mã số hoặc số điện thoại, hãy chọn Text hoặc Custom Format thay vì Number.
Hơn nữa, bạn nên đồng nhất định dạng cho toàn bộ cột để tránh tình trạng nhầm lẫn giữa Text và Number, điều này rất dễ gây lỗi khi lọc, sắp xếp hoặc tổng hợp dữ liệu. Nếu làm việc với file nhận từ người khác, hãy kiểm tra định dạng trước khi thực hiện các sửa đổi.
Cuối cùng, trước khi thực hiện chuyển đổi hay xử lý dữ liệu hàng loạt, bạn nên sao lưu dữ liệu gốc để tránh rủi ro mất thông tin quan trọng.

Tạm kết
Cách viết số 0 trong Excel có vẻ đơn giản nhưng lại rất quan trọng trong công việc hàng ngày. Việc hiểu tại sao Excel lại tự động xóa số 0 và nắm vững các phương pháp xử lý như sử dụng định dạng Text, dấu nháy đơn, Custom Format hay các hàm sẽ giúp bạn làm việc chính xác và chuyên nghiệp hơn. Tùy theo từng trường hợp cụ thể, bạn có thể lựa chọn phương pháp phù hợp để đảm bảo dữ liệu luôn chính xác, đầy đủ và dễ dàng quản lý. Nếu bạn làm việc thường xuyên với Excel, kỹ năng này chắc chắn không thể thiếu.
